Abstract
The invention provides an upper-layer stretcher support lifting mechanism. Through the upper-layer stretcher support lifting mechanism, two prone sick and wounded persons or one prone sick and wounded person and four sitting sick and wounded persons can be conveyed rapidly at one time by a helicopter, so that the medical assistance capability of the helicopter is improved. The upper-layer stretcher support lifting mechanism comprises a bottom stretcher table and an upper horizontal support cantilever bracket, wherein two vertical support upright posts are distributed on the long side edge of the inner side of the stretcher table; push rods are arranged in the two support upright posts respectively; the two push rods are synchronous push rods and ascend and descend simultaneously; two connection structures are distributed on the long side of the inner side of the upper horizontal support cantilever bracket; the two connection structures are tightened on the push rods at corresponding positions respectively; the bottoms of the push rods extend into respective driving bases; the two driving bases are driven through one transmission shaft respectively; the upper horizontal support cantilever bracket can ascend and descend in the vertical direction relative to the bottom stretcher table; a stretcher bracket mounting assembly is arranged in the upper horizontal support cantilever bracket.

Background technology
Along with the enhancing of economic level and national comprehensive strength, the helicopter conveying sick and wounded have progressed into the medical life saving system field of country, when existing helicopter transports the sick and wounded, it only can carry 1 prone position sick and wounded or 4 sitting posture sick and wounded in maximum magnitude in the solid space of people's recumbency, because the cost of the helicopter conveying sick and wounded is very high, and the heliborne sick and wounded of general needs are more critical, the number that existing helicopter single transports the sick and wounded is relatively less, and does not utilize the solid space in helicopter cmpletely.
Summary of the invention
For the problems referred to above, the invention provides a kind of upper strata litter frame elevating mechanism, it makes helicopter once transport can to transport fast 2 prone position sick and wounded or 1 prone position sick and wounded and 4 sitting posture sick and wounded, improves the medical rescue ability of helicopter.
A kind of upper strata litter frame elevating mechanism, its technical scheme is such: it comprises bottom stretcher platform, it is characterized in that: it also comprises upper level supporting extension arms support, the inner side long side of described stretcher platform is furnished with two support posts of Vertical dimension, push rod is respectively arranged with in two support posts, two described push rods are specially two synchronized model push rods, be elevated simultaneously, the inner side long side of described upper level supporting extension arms support arranges two syndetons, two described syndetons are anchored on the push rod of correspondence position respectively, the bottom of described push rod extends in respective drive seat, two described drive seat drive respectively by a power transmission shaft, described upper level supporting extension arms support can relative to the lifting action of described bottom stretcher platform generation Vertical dimension, litter frame installation component is provided with in described upper level supporting extension arms support.
It is further characterized in that: the inner side plane of described upper level supporting extension arms support is close to the plane of described two support posts of correspondence position, guarantees the firm of whole upper level supporting extension arms support;
After described syndeton runs through the vertically-guided groove that described support post is arranged, be anchored on the upper end of the push rod of correspondence position;
Described push rod is specially electric pushrod, the power transmission shaft one end connected in the drive seat of described two described push rods is circumscribed with drive motors, this drive motors rotating drive drive axis, and then push rod is in the straight line elevating movement by drive motors converting rotary motion being push rod;
The other end of described power transmission shaft is also circumscribed with rotation rocking handle, and it guarantees, when drive motors lost efficacy, manually to complete the lifting action to upper level supporting extension arms support;
The top of two described support posts is connected by technique beam, forms an entirety, guarantees firmness and the perpendicularity of two support posts;
The lower position of two described support posts is also fastened with drip stand assembly, and described drip stand assembly is convenient infuses to the sick and wounded;
The inner side long side of described bottom stretcher platform is fastened with the perpendicular plate face of L-type link, the bottom of two support posts is fastening and be supported on the upper level end face of described L-type link, described drive seat, drive motors are all supported on the upper level end face of L-type link, guarantee that the top of whole drives structure and bottom stretcher platform is placed stretcher plane and can not be interfered;
After adopting technique scheme, when needs transport 2 prone position sick and wounded, first the height of upper level supporting extension arms support is reduced, the stretcher lifting the first place sick and wounded is positioned over the upper plane of upper level supporting extension arms support and the good litter frame installation component of para-position, lifting upper level supporting extension arms support is to certain altitude afterwards, the stretcher lifting another sick and wounded is positioned over the litter frame installation component of bottom stretcher platform, the good bottom of para-position simultaneously stretcher platform; When needs transport 1 prone position sick and wounded and 4 sitting posture sick and wounded, first the height of upper level supporting extension arms support is reduced, the stretcher lifting the prone position sick and wounded is positioned over the upper plane of upper level supporting extension arms support and the good litter frame installation component of para-position, lifting upper level supporting extension arms support is to high height afterwards, afterwards, 4 sitting posture sick and wounded take a seat in turn; Certainly this structure also only can sit 4 sitting posture sick and wounded or 1 prone position sick and wounded; To sum up, it makes helicopter once transport can to transport fast 2 prone position sick and wounded or 1 prone position sick and wounded and 4 sitting posture sick and wounded, improves the medical rescue ability of helicopter.
